Previously named Hilltop Hollow...
Greenbriar Hiking and Mountain Bike Trail features immersive wooded single-track and is a one mile long downcountry revel.
Managed by the City of Columbia Parks and Recreation Department. If you have any questions or would like to know more please email atroge@columbiatn.gov.
